首页 > 其他分享 >深入解析 Cognex VisionPro 的 CogAcqFifoTool

深入解析 Cognex VisionPro 的 CogAcqFifoTool

时间:2024-06-15 14:30:17浏览次数:10  
标签:触发 VisionPro CogAcqFifoTool 获取 图像 Cognex

深入解析 Cognex VisionPro 的 CogAcqFifoTool

在现代工业自动化和机器视觉领域,图像获取是实现各种视觉检测、识别和分析的第一步。而Cognex VisionPro提供了一系列强大的工具,其中CogAcqFifoTool是专门用于图像获取的重要工具。本文将深入解析CogAcqFifoTool,帮助您了解其功能、使用方法以及应用场景。

目录

  1. CogAcqFifoTool简介
  2. 主要功能
  3. 配置步骤
  4. 使用示例
  5. 常见问题与解决方法
  6. 应用场景
  7. 总结

CogAcqFifoTool简介

CogAcqFifoTool是Cognex VisionPro提供的一个用于图像获取的工具。它通过与相机或其他图像捕获设备进行通信,从而获取图像数据并传递给后续的视觉处理工具。

主要功能

  • 图像采集:从相机或其他图像捕获设备中获取图像。
  • 触发控制:支持软触发和硬触发,灵活控制图像采集的时机。
  • 图像队列:内置图像队列管理,能够处理高速连续图像采集。
  • 参数配置:提供丰富的参数配置选项,如曝光时间、增益、触发模式等。

配置步骤

使用CogAcqFifoTool获取图像通常包括以下步骤:

  1. 初始化工具:创建CogAcqFifoTool实例并进行初始化。
  2. 配置相机参数:设置相机的连接参数、曝光时间、增益等。
  3. 设置触发模式:根据需要选择软触发或硬触发。
  4. 启动图像采集:调用启动方法开始图像采集。
  5. 获取图像数据:从工具中获取采集到的图像数据。

使用示例

下面是一个C#示例代码,演示了如何使用CogAcqFifoTool进行

标签:触发,VisionPro,CogAcqFifoTool,获取,图像,Cognex
From: https://blog.csdn.net/hupaolo/article/details/139702037

相关文章

  • VisionPro学习笔记(7)——FitLineTool
    如果需要了解其他图像处理的文章,请移步小编的GitHub地址传送门:请点击我如果点击有误:https://github.com/LeBron-Jian/ComputerVisionPracticeVisionPro有很多的示例和算子,这里再展示一个比较好用的算子FitLineTool。我自己的笔记不会按照顺序一一展示出来的,也许......
  • 在 Cognex VisionPro CogRecordDisplay 中创建交互式矩形区域
    在CognexVisionProCogRecordDisplay中创建交互式矩形区域在图像处理和视觉检测应用中,定义和操作特定区域是至关重要的。本文将演示如何在CognexVisionPro中使用C#创建一个可交互的矩形区域,并启用拖拽和调整大小功能,从而提升图像处理的灵活性和效率。前提条件安......
  • VisionPro - Calibration 校准
    Calibration校准许多视觉应用程序要求您以有意义的真实世界值报告测量值和位置。校准包括计算将图像坐标映射到真实世界坐标的二维变换,然后将此预先计算的坐标空间附加到每个运行时图像的坐标空间树。运行时图像中的视觉工具可以以校准单位报告其结果。VisionPro包括两个校准......
  • VisionPro 图像采集的两种方式
    1.通过调用事先保存的CogAcqFifoTool工具(.vpp)获取图像a.配置相机及网络(GigEConfigurationTool)b.在VisionProQuickBuild中添加vs项目中通过代码运行相机采集2.通过实现IcogAcqFifo接口获取图像......
  • VisionPro相机掉线问题
    最近有一个项目用到visionpro,遇到一个问题记录一下。就是相机频繁掉线。报错信息:在网上查找原因,关闭防火墙、设置巨帧模式、调大接收缓存区都试过,没有改善。因为其他原因,我们中途换了海康相机。但是两款相机都有掉线的问题。所以排除相机的因素。 并且这个项目我们有两台......
  • 视觉软件 VisionPro 与 C# 对接简单说明(包括常用控件)
    视觉软件VisionPro与C#对接简单说明(包括常用控件)C#和VisionPro对接:VisionPro的部分控件是可以直接在C#WinForm里调用的;算法文件在VisionPro平台里编辑好后保存下来也可以通过C#加载调用;下面我们主要说一下C#调用Vpp文件首先我们要先引用VisionPro平台的dll文件,在项目文件......
  • Cognex 的 CogFitCircle 和 CogNPointToNPoint 类的简单测试
    privatevoidbtn_Test_Click(objectsender,RoutedEventArgse){CogFitCirclecogFitCircle=newCogFitCircle();cogFitCircle.AddPoint(0,10);cogFitCircle.AddPoint(10,0);cogFitCircle.AddPoint(0,-10);cogFitCircle.AddPoint(-10,0);......
  • VisionPro学习笔记(5)——极轴展开工具PolarUnwrapTool
    如果需要了解其他图像处理的文章,请移步小编的GitHub地址传送门:请点击我如果点击有误:https://github.com/LeBron-Jian/ComputerVisionPracticeVisionPro有很多的示例和算子,这里展示一个基础的算子PolarUnwrapTool。我自己的笔记不会按照顺序一一展示出来的,也许那......
  • TensorFlow、PyTorch、Keras、Scikit-learn和ChatGPT。视觉开发软件工具 Halcon、Visi
     目录TensorFlow、PyTorch、Keras、Scikit-learn和ChatGPT1.TensorFlow2.PyTorch3.Keras视觉开发软件工具Halcon、VisionPro、LabView、OpenCV,还有eVision、Mil、Sapera等。(一)、Halcon(二)OpenCV:ComputerVision(计算机视觉)(三)VisionProTensorFlow、PyTorch、Keras、Scikit-learn和......
  • VisionPro如何在ToolBlock的输入输出中新增特定类型的集合
    现在系统类型下方定位到泛型集合(下图的HashSet)然后在代码中进行赋值即可改变泛型的具体类型  ......